Flooding expected. Take action now.
River levels continue to rise as a result of the prolonged rainfall today (Saturday 16 March). Rainfall has been higher than anticipated. Please avoid contact with flood water, plan your routes carefully and continue to action any flood plan.
We are monitoring the situation closely and will update this warning when the situation changes.

The area bounded in blue on the map shows the area covered by flood alerts and warnings for River Calder at Cooper Bridge.
Note: the area shown on the map is the area covered by flood alerts and warnings. It is not a live map of current flooding. The area covered broadly equates to the area where the risk of flooding in any year is greater than 1% (the "hundred year" flood risk).
